The Glorious Reign of Christ is a profound theme woven throughout Scripture, illuminating the sovereignty and majesty of God’s kingdom. From the prophetic visions of Isaiah, where he declares, "For unto us a child is born, unto us a son is given; and the government shall be upon his shoulder" (Isaiah 9:6), we see the anticipation of a ruler who embodies perfect justice and peace. In the New Testament, Revelation 11:15 proclaims, "The kingdom of the world has become the kingdom of our Lord and of his Christ, and he shall reign forever and ever," affirming the ultimate authority of Christ over all creation. Jesus Himself taught about this reign, illustrating the values of the kingdom in the Beatitudes (Matthew 5:3-12), where He describes the blessedness of those who embody the kingdom’s principles. Furthermore, Philippians 2:9-11 reminds us that God has exalted Jesus and given Him the name above every name, ensuring that every knee shall bow and every tongue confess His lordship. As believers, understanding the Glorious Reign of Christ not only shapes our worship but also inspires us to live in accordance with His will, reflecting His glory in our lives as we await His return.
